This January, I was looking to buy a reasonably priced...

This January, I was looking to buy a reasonably priced used vehicle that was reliable. After a few reccomendations from family, I decided on Michaud Mitsubishi and purchased a 2011 Nissan Versa hatchback with a total care warranty. It appeared to be in good condition, minus a few rust spots, yellow median paint splattered on the rims and wheel wells, and some discoloration on one of the bumpers, and the heating fan needed to me fixed, because everytime I turned on the hear or a/c, it sounded like a helecopter. Ambrose Delaney, my dealer, agreed that the dealerphip would fix the problems and to come in the following Thursday to leave the car at the dealership for a few days to fix the problems. A few days later, I recieve a call from Ambrose that my car is ready to be picked up, upon inspection of my vehicle, the rust spots on the hood and the yellow median paint had not been taken care of. I told Ambrose that this wasn't satisfactory, and he had agreed to fix it, so he came out with a can of black spray paint and painted over the yellow median paint in the wheel wells and told me that the color paint that was needed to repair the rust spots has to be ordered from Nissan. He assured me that he had a connection to someone at Nissan that he could get the paint from them, and to come by a few days later to have the rust spots fixed. I went in as requested, and waited in the lobby for 30+ minutes to see if the automotive technician had gotten the paint from Nissan, he hadn't, and I was sent home. Ambrose told me to again check back in a few more days to see if the paint had come in, this time, I waited even longer because the automotive tech was running late and hadn't arrived to work yet. Upon his arrival, the tech said that he still didn't have the paint and the color had been discontinued. I was furious that the dealer hadn't even followed up with the tech between times that he had asked me to come in, to update me on the status of the paint, as a courtesy, instead of wasting my time on three seperate occasions. I was furious, started yelling that the place was a joke and a waste of time. I called the general manager of the dealership, explained what had happened, and that I was really angry about the customer service at the dealership. He assured me that this was a problem to him as well and he would have ambrose call me within 5 minutes to apologize, and to set up a time that Ambrose would pick up the car from my house himself to get fixed. I never recieved even a call from Abrose, nor the dealership. So, I decided to go by the dealership myself, along with my Dad and boyfriend as support. My Dad noticed that my rear brake light was out, how did that get overlooked when my car was inspected by the gas station Michaud brings all of their vehicles to???. The manager said to leave the car and he would make sure what I had asked for was fixed, along with the brake light. I picked up my car about a week later, it looed like they had put a brand new hood on the car, I was happy about the job they did. Just a note: the manager if the dealership is great, he went out of his way to get everything done that was promised to me. About a month later, I started noticing that my engine would sound like it was clanging in a way an engine with no oil would. Oil levels were fine, and I brushed it off. My power outlet suddenly stopped working and I noticed that every time my fuel gauge would go below a half a tank, the needle would down to empty immediately, and the service engine soon light would go on and didn't shut off. I replace the fuse to the power outlet, and the fuel sensor problem seemed to have disappeared. Now, the low pressure sensor for my tires were going off at least once a week, i would fill them with air and it still didn't go off. Then, as of labor day, it was very obvious that I had a problem with the muffler, it was loud! and it sounded like a fan blade was rattling against metal when my car was idling. So, today, 9/3/2013, I took it into the dealer to have it looked at. He automotive tech informed me that the exhaust pipe connecting to the muffler had comepletely eroded enough to seperate from the muffler, my "total care warranty: did not cover the cost of the repair because corrosion and rust damage isn't covered!! They estimated that it would probably cost me $200-$250 out of pocket to fix it. As i was driving out of the dealership, I noticed a clunking and dragging metal-on-metal sound that hadn't been there befor I dropped it off at the dealership. The tech I spoke to reccomended that I go to Bay State Muffler on route 1S and they might give me a better deal. I followed his advice, they installed a new stainless steel pipe with an hour of my arrival, for a total cost of $90 (including labor). Bay State Muffler save the day! Overall, don't buy a car from Muchaud Mitsubishi, it's a waste of your time, money, and will only leave you frustrated and paying to get thigs fixed that should be covered under a warranty! They sell terrible cars that have nothing but problems as soon as you sign the papers, customer service has been nothing but disappointing and frustrating since I shook their hand to purchase from them
